Japanese Yen Surges as US-Japan Signal Joint Intervention
The Japanese Yen strengthened sharply after US and Japanese authorities confirmed coordinated intervention, hinting at further action.

The USD/JPY pair dropped to around 156.45 in early European trading on Monday, driven by renewed speculation that Japanese authorities intervened to support the Yen.
Officials from both the US and Japan acknowledged the joint effort and suggested that additional steps could be taken if needed.
The move reflects heightened sensitivity around Yen weakness, with markets bracing for further policy responses.
